Biography

Sharon Numina (born 1981) is an Aboriginal Australian artist from the Utopia region in the Northern Territory.

She is the youngest of the celebrated Numina sisters, daughters of Barbara Price Mbitjana, and was mentored by her aunts Gloria and Kathleen Petyerre—renowned painters of the Central Desert movement.

Located in Darwin, Sharon works with themes of Bush Medicine Leaves, Emu Dreaming, Bush Tucker, and the stories of her Country and ancestral totems.

Her style weaves tightly controlled brush strokes, vibrant colour palettes, and dynamic movement—continuing a rich lineage of Utopia women artists.

Her works have been exhibited in galleries across Australia, and she has been collected in both public and private collections.
